Selma E. "Dodie" Werness, 89, Grand Forks, ND, died Saturday, November 27, 2010 in Altru Hospital of Grand Forks, ND. Selma E. Stenberg was born July 24, 1921 in Buxton, ND the daughter of Emil and Elsie (Sundeen) Stenberg. She was raised and educated in Buxton. Dodie married Jesse Werness on September 21, 1940 in Crookston, MN. They lived in Buxton until 1943 when they moved to Grand Forks. She worked as a cook for the East Grand Forks School System for ten years and also worked for J. C. Penney Co. for 29 years. They also lived briefly in Conrad, MT then moved to Salt Lake City, UT where they lived for 10 years before returning to Buxton. Dodie was well known for her lefse and donut making. She loved time with her family and especially her grandchildren. She made No No Baby dolls for all of her grandchildren. She also enjoyed trips to Virginia to visit her son and his family. Survivors include her sons, Everett (Andree Brooks) Werness, Roanoke, VA, Jerome (Dianne) Werness, Tea, SD, Richard (Elaine) Werness, East Grand Forks, MN; son-in-law, George Anderson, East Grand Forks, MN; 12 grandchildren; 23 great grandchildren; sister, Fern Herbeck, Grand Forks, ND. She was preceded in death by her husband, Jesse Werness in 1996; daughter, Mary Anderson; grandson, Jeremy Werness and by her parents.
